Payb- Based on the information below, calculate the payback period. (4 points) Show and label your work. Investment $700,000 Required rate of return 12% Depreciation method Straight Line Useful life 5 years Residual value $20,000 Estimated net cash inflows per year for five years $150,000 2. Based on your answer in part 1, would you accept or reject this project? Why?

Step-by-step explanation:

Payback period is the time it takes to recover the amount invested in a project from its cumulative cash flows

Payback period = amount invested / cash flows

$700,000 / $150,000 = 4.7 years

The project would be accepted because the amount invested in the project would be recovered within the useful life
